According to our LPI (LP Information) latest study, the global Chemical Separation Membranes market size was valued at US$ 1509.7 million in 2023. With growing demand in downstream market, the Chemical Separation Membranes is forecast to a readjusted size of US$ 2288.2 million by 2030 with a CAGR of 6.1% during review period.

Separation membranes are very thin fibers produced out of polymers, cross-linked to give rise to nano-sized pores, and are used to filter out unwanted particles from the useful ones. Chemical separation includes only those membranes which are used to separate two or more different types of gases or liquids. These are available in various types, depending on the functionality and the raw material used to manufacture them.

The development of better quality membranes that give companies a competitive edge over other membranes in the market is the key focus of manufacturers. For example, in the gas contacting application, manufacturers are met with the issue of concentration polarization, which impedes the bubble-free contacting of gas in a liquid medium. Moreover, the operation of mechanical mixing devices is often expensive and energy consuming. Mechanical mixers are sometimes not feasible in small-scale applications, which calls for the need for a better technology to address these issues.
